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Bethesda, MD, USA and Chapel Hill, Orange County, NC, USA?

FlixBus-us operates a bus from Washington Union Station to Durham 4 times a day, and the journey takes 5h 5m. Three other operators also service this route.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Washington Union Station to Durham Amtrak Station once daily. Tickets cost $100–220 and the journey takes 6h 50m.
